Feuerstein Instrumental Enrichment Programme -LEVEL 1 & LEVEL 2 in March 2011

Once Again by Popular Demand

Feuerstein Instrumental Enrichment Programme

Level 1: 7 Instruments - 6th to 13th March 2011

An Eight-Day Intensive Workshop covering the first 7 instruments

By Prof. Louis H. Falik, Certified Trainer, International Centre for the Enhancement of Learning Potential (ICELP), Jerusalem.

THE FEUERSTEIN INSTRUMENTAL ENRICHMENT PROGRAM [FIE] is based on the concepts developed by internationally renowned Israeli Psychologist Prof. Reuven Feuerstein, whose work with children affected by the Holocaust resulted in the setting up of the International Centre for the Enhancement of the Learning Potential. This intervention program is based on the belief that intelligence is modifiable and not fixed, and is designed to enhance the cognitive skills necessary for independent thinking. IE aims to sharpen critical thinking with the concepts, skills, strategies, operations, and attitudes necessary for independent learning; to diagnose and correct deficiencies in thinking skills; and to help individuals "learn how to learn".

IE can be used with students in classrooms and individual diverse populations ranging from low-functioning performers to gifted underachievers. The program aims at correcting deficient cognitive functions and enhancing the individual's capacity to learn more effectively from direct exposure in formal as well as informal learning situations.

The IE Level I Programme being offered by MDA in March 2011 introduces the first seven instruments out of a series of fourteen, in line with the international pattern, as follows:



1. Organisation of Dots

2. Orientation in Space -1

3. Comparisons

4. Analytic Perception

5. Orientation in Space -2

6. Family Relations

7. Temporal Relations

READ 2011 - INTERNATIONAL CONFERENCE ON READING DEVELOPMENT AND PRACTICES

COUNTDOWN STARTED........

HAVE YOU ENROLLED ????? WILL YOU BE THERE ??

READ 2011 - a two-day International Conference on ‘Reading Development and Practices’. The conference is being held on February 10 & 11, 2011 at The Residence Hotel & Convention Centre, Powai in Mumbai, India. There will also be a post-conference workshop on February 12 at the same venue.



READ 2011 aims to bring together world-renowned speakers who will discuss issues related to reading and literacy, contribute with their insights as experts in this field and share their best practices. The conference aims to address the science of reading development and reading problems, components of literacy development and strategies to improve literacy skills. It is aimed at teachers of Language Arts, Primary and Middle School Supervisors, School Administrators, Teacher Trainers, Education officials at the State and National levels, researchers in linguistics and neuroscience.

Books without Barriers
People with print disabilities deserve to enjoy reading as much as other readers. Bookshare.org is an online digital library that has over 8,000 books in English in accessible formats. Members can read books using any assistive technology such as: DAISY, BRF and text file formats.

Become a Member today!
It costs Rs.400 for an annual membership. If you have a visual impairment, a physical disability that makes it hard to hold a book or turn pages, or a learning disability, such as dyslexia, you can become a member. Visit our website to get more details on qualifying disability at www.bookshare.org Bookshare members automatically get access to thousands of Daisy audio CDs available on the Daisy combined catalogue (see www.dasiyindia.org).

F. I. E. Basic Level 1 Workshop

Feuerstein Instrumental Enrichment
for Young Children: I. E. Basic Level 1
A Five-Day Intensive Workshop
by Prof. Louis H. Falik,
Certified Trainer, International Centre for the Enhancement of Learning Potential (ICELP), Jerusalem.

THE FEUERSTEIN INSTRUMENTAL ENRICHMENT PROGRAM [FIE] is based on the work of internationally renowned Israeli Psychologist Prof. Reuven Feuerstein, whose work with children affected by the Holocaust resulted in the setting up of the International Centre for the Enhancement of the Learning Potential. IE is an intervention program designed to modify the cognitive structure of students, in classrooms and individually with diverse populations ranging from low functioning performers to gifted underachievers, adult populations in industrial settings and continuing education. The program aims at correcting deficient cognitive functions and enhancing the individual’s capacity to learn more effectively from direct exposure in formal as well as informal learning situations.

Instrumental Enrichment for Young Children (IE-BASIC I) introduces a series of mostly non-verbal instruments to be used with younger children or children with low performance level, including:
ü Program goals and methods of application.
ü Ways of attending to the development of basic cognitive functions, verbal and conceptual tools, spatial and temporal concepts and representational activities.
ü Methods of promoting reflective thinking and internal motivation, and the development of the child’s feeling as a generator of information rather than a passive reproducer of information;
ü Practice in new instruments adapted to the early stages of child development.
